President Joe Biden has assured America that Trump’s prosecution was not politically motivated. Let’s examine the evidence.

First, the Democratic prosecutor in this case, Manhattan District Attorney Alvin Bragg — a Democrat — said he was going to go after Trump before he was sworn into office.

Second, the indictment from the Grand Jury came four months after Trump announced his intentions to run for President, making him the first former U.S. president to be charged with a crime. The crime stemmed from a payment to adult film actor Stormy Daniels before the 2016 election. That was eight years ago. That put the trial in the middle of the campaign season. Also, the Federal Election Commission declined to charge Trump in 2021 for violating election law.

Third, the Judge in this case, Juan M. Merchan, donated money to  Biden, Trump’s political opponent. In addition, his daughter, Loren Merchan, is the president of Authentic Campaigns — a progressive political consulting firm whose top clients include Rep. Adam Schiff (D-Calif.). Her clients used the Trump indictment and trial to raise millions of dollars.

Still, Judge Merchan refused to recuse himself from the trial.

Finally, Matthew Colangelo, the number three official in the Biden Department of Justice — a premier legal post in America — left the Justice Department to help Bragg prosecute Trump. It’s probably just a coincidence.  I bet he couldn’t handle the pay and workload in Washington, D.C.
